Senior Software Engineer (Backend, Core Physiology Training Team)

WHOOP develops wearable technology that monitors vital physiological metrics to offer personalized insights for fitness, health, and recovery.
Backend
Senior Software Engineer
In-Person
5+ years of experience
Healthcare

Description For Senior Software Engineer (Backend, Core Physiology Training Team)

WHOOP is revolutionizing human performance through its advanced wearable technology platform that monitors vital physiological metrics. As a Senior Backend Engineer in the Core Physiology Training Team, you'll play a crucial role in developing the backbone of WHOOP's flagship features. The position involves architecting and optimizing backend infrastructure that powers personalized coaching and member engagement.

The role demands expertise in large-scale system development, particularly using Java, Kafka, and PostgreSQL within AWS infrastructure. You'll be working with cross-functional teams to create scalable solutions that directly impact user experience. The ideal candidate combines technical excellence with mentorship abilities, contributing to both system architecture and team growth.

WHOOP offers a unique opportunity to work on technology that directly impacts human health and performance. Based in Boston, MA, the company values diversity and encourages applications even if candidates don't meet every qualification. The role provides hands-on experience with cutting-edge health tech while working alongside passionate professionals dedicated to unlocking human potential.

This position is perfect for engineers who are passionate about scalable systems, user-centric solutions, and want to make a meaningful impact in the health and fitness technology sector. You'll be at the forefront of developing solutions that help people understand and improve their bodies' performance, working with modern technologies and contributing to a product that makes a real difference in people's lives.

Last updated 16 days ago

Responsibilities For Senior Software Engineer (Backend, Core Physiology Training Team)

  • Drive backend engineering efforts within a cross-functional team, collaborating with designers, product managers, and other engineers
  • Architect, develop, and maintain robust backend services using Java, Kafka, Postgres, and AWS technologies
  • Drive ideation, technical design, and implementation of new features
  • Tackle sophisticated scaling issues and ensure platform reliability
  • Mentor junior engineers and foster technical excellence

Requirements For Senior Software Engineer (Backend, Core Physiology Training Team)

Java
Kafka
PostgreSQL
  • Significant experience developing large-scale systems
  • Experience in developing backend solutions for dynamic and content-rich home screens
  • Deep expertise in backend development, object-oriented programming, API design, and relational databases
  • Experience in managing asynchronous processing systems
  • Skilled in writing comprehensive tests and creating clear documentation
  • Strategic problem-solver with data-driven approach
  • Proactive, collaborative team player

Interested in this job?

Jobs Related To WHOOP Senior Software Engineer (Backend, Core Physiology Training Team)

Senior Software Engineer (Backend, Connectivity)

Senior Software Engineer (Backend, Connectivity) at WHOOP, responsible for developing cloud services for wearable sensor data processing and analysis.

Senior Software Engineer (Backend, Growth)

Senior Backend Software Engineer role at WHOOP, focusing on e-commerce platform development and growth initiatives.

Senior Software Engineer (Backend, Cybersecurity)

Join WHOOP as a Senior Software Engineer (Backend, Cybersecurity) to build secure, compliant applications for unlocking human performance.

Senior Backend Software Engineer / SMTS - Distributed Systems

Senior Backend Engineer role at Salesforce focusing on distributed systems development with 6+ years experience required, offering hybrid work and comprehensive benefits.

CPU Physical Design Engineer

Senior CPU Physical Design Engineer role at Qualcomm India, requiring 7+ years of IC design experience, focusing on physical design and timing signoff for high-speed cores.